INTERNAL MEMO — Finance Team Only

Re: Term Sheet from Caldrey Systems

Caldrey's revised term sheet arrived Tuesday. Key points: a three-year supply commitment, volume rebates tiered at 8% and 12%, and an exclusivity clause covering the Velmora product line. Lena Harwick has flagged the exclusivity language as potentially restrictive given our pipeline with other partners. Please model cash impact under both tiers before Friday's review. Our position going into negotiations is noted below.

board note of kahag-baguf: The finance team signed off on a budget of $419.2 million for Project Gorvan.

Q3 Planning Note — Second-Source Supplier Search

Finance team: following repeated lead-time slippage from Varnholt Castings, procurement has shortlisted two alternative suppliers for the Arcline bracket assembly: Tellaro Metalworks and Drisfen Industrial. Both have passed initial quality audits; unit pricing runs 4–7% above current rates, offset by lower freight exposure. We expect sample runs by mid-quarter and a dual-award recommendation before budget lock. The confidential outline of our sourcing strategy follows below.

management briefing: Joroxox Holdings is in early talks to buy Zorysox Logistics for about $196.5 million. The Frador launch date is December 9, and nothing goes to the press before then. Legal wants the Tamwynek Freight term sheet withdrawn before August 24.

This release of Tidebridge fixes the websocket reconnect loop reported after the gateway upgrade. Previously, clients behind the Harrowgate proxy received a close frame during idle timeout and retried with no backoff, which looked to support like a flood of duplicate sessions. The fix adds jittered exponential backoff and a resume token so reconnects reattach to the existing session instead of creating a new one. Deploy the gateway first, then the client bundle; the order matters. The gateway must be started with the following configuration.

service settings:
oliath:
  log_level: debug
  metrics_host: metrics.oliath.zemvarsys.internal
  pool_size: 8